Located just off the Mississippi River, Moline, IL began as a town very well known for harnessing the mighty water power of the Mississippi to fuel local businesses. Being situated perfectly within the Quad Cities, buying a home here means living right in the heart of the Midwest with all the perks of having a close community while being surrounded by some of the largest cities in the state. With a growing, vibrant downtown and a rich history, Moline offers residents a variety of attractions to explore and even more when it comes to entertainment.
“Moline” is an adaptation of the French word for mill town. Today, this city is known as the Farm Implement Capital of America for that reason! The city straddles the Illinois-Iowa border on the Mississippi River. Moline has strong ties to John Deere and serves as the global headquarters for Deere & Company, so it’s no surprise that John Deere himself has deep roots in the area. He even served as the mayor of Moline for two years. The Quad Cities as a whole offer a wide range of job opportunities spanning a dynamic handful of industries. Whether you are interested in working in agriculture, healthcare, manufacturing, technology, education, or entertainment, the market is thriving and the people will make it worthwhile.
The beauty of Moline is that everything is easily walkable. The John Deere Pavilion, hotels, restaurants, microbreweries, shops, nightspots, and the TaxSlayer Center are all within a short distance. You seriously can’t beat the riverfront access that Moline offers residents and visitors alike. The Channel Cat Water Taxi makes stops in town seasonally and you can board the Celebration Belle riverboat for lunch, dinner, or for a sightseeing cruise Spring through Autumn. If you follow the paved Great River Trail, you’ll find tons of opportunities for walking, biking, or even skating!
Enjoy live music and dancing during the free summer concert series at Stephens Square Park, or head to Riverside Park for the Riverside Family Aquatic Center to cool off. The Greenvalley Sports Complex has baseball and softball diamonds, soccer fields, and cricket fields as far as the eye can see and fosters an exciting meeting place for both youth and adults.
Notable events in Moline include the TBK Bank Quad Cities Marathon, Bass Street Summer Concert Series, Mercado on Fifth, and the Lighting of the John Deere Commons in November, which officially kicks off the holidays in the Quad Cities.
In the cooler months, head to Lagomarcino’s Confectionery for some old-fashioned soda fountain drinks, famous hot fudge sundaes, and homemade candy, or to The Fifth Avenue Syndicate, which is nestled in the Axis Hotel, for the contemporary feel and artisanal libations.
